Transaction 07379bf6b6044216b588e4a34695a0156d2f7593c2656c6d2ed46809788ad69d
1 Input
2 Outputs
- 07379bf6b6044216b588e4a34695a0156d2f7593c2656c6d2ed46809788ad69d:0
- 07379bf6b6044216b588e4a34695a0156d2f7593c2656c6d2ed46809788ad69d:1
value 520000
address 3GaqGjr6v7YzHiyy1KJz5sny8Qqop9uCo2
value 11370498
address 3KNN2zAphbySfeCj3Pd7dEjNTaAQa7ZHpv